Does Florida use attorneys for real estate transactions?

In the State of Florida, it is not mandatory for the buyer or the seller to hire a real estate attorney for the closing of the sale of residential real property. Many operations are conducted through negotiations between the parties; real estate agents, and the involvement of a title company.

Is Florida an escrow closing state?

In table closing states, some transactions are closed without a meeting between buyer, seller and lender at a single table, typically when the parties are not located in the same place. These are called by various names: remote closings, escrow closings, or “mail away” closings (the term used in Florida and Georgia).Aug 8, 2018

Do you need an attorney to sell a house in Florida?

Under Florida law, a buyer doesn't need a lawyer to complete a real estate transaction. However, retaining an attorney at the beginning of the process often prevents a buyer from taking legal action after the deal is done.
